An important tool in the analysis of discrete groups of finite virtual cohomological dimension is the existence of a finite dimensional contractible CW-complex on which the group acts with finite stabilizers. We develop a purely algebraic analogue for profinite groups. This enables us to reveal the connection between finiteness conditions on the cohomology of the group and those on the normalizers of the finite p-subgroups.
